CAS:Produto ControladoApplications Chloroquine N-oxide is a metabolite of Chloroquine (C379965), a standard anti-malarial drug. Substrate for MRP in multidrug resistant cell line and inhibits photoaffinity labelling of MRP by quinoline-based photoactive drug IAAQ.
